Thriven Design Celebrates Completion of Collingswood Department of Public Works Facility

Thriven Design is happy to share completion photos from the new Collingswood Public Works Facility at Sloan and Harrison Avenues in our hometown of Collingswood. NJ. Thriven Design provided architecture and full MEP/FP services for the project which created a modern, climate-controlled workplace for municipal employees and enabled the borough to streamline its public works operations.
Scope of work involved the design and construction of a new 22,000 sf multiuse building with 5 garage bays (10,000 sf), as well as climate-controlled offices and locker rooms (12,000 sf). Secure storage for temporary equipment is also provided on-site via a 3,200 sf prefabricated vinyl-composite storage building.
The new Collingswood Department of Public Works Facility is EV-ready and solar photovoltaics-ready, providing for an economical and sustainable future. Congratulations to Michael A Beach & Associates, Remington & Vernick, McDonald Building Co., and the entire project team.
